WASHINGTON The United States could fight an old-fashioned war against North Korea if necessary, even while newer forms of conflict against terrorists and extremists continue, the Army's top officer said Thursday. Asked whether the United States would be prepared to fight if war broke out between South Korea and North Korea, Gen. George Casey replied, "The short answer is yes," then added that "it would probably take us a little bit longer to shift gears" away from the type of counterinsurgency fighting that now occupies the Army. The Japanese attacked the Hawaiian Islands on December 7, 1941. Within less than two weeks, Admiral Husband Kimmel and Lt. General Walter Short, the two senior military commanders on Hawaii, were fired, each was stripped of their rank, and President Franklin D. Roosevelt appointed a commission to search for evidence of dereliction of duty on the part of the military in Hawaii. The commission found both Kimmel and Short guilty of dereliction of duty and each died with that albatross around their necks. In 1940, President Roosevelt signed into law the Selective Training and Service Act of 1940. This established the country's first peacetime draft and established the Selective Service System at the federal level. Men had been drafted from 1948 to 1973 in both peacetime and during conflict in order to fill positions that could not be filled with volunteers. The last time a military draft was active in the U.S. the Vietnam War was in full swing. A "lottery draft," the first since 1942, took place on December 1, 1969 and determined the order in which men would be drafted in the 1970 calendar year.
